diff --git a/src/Mod/Arch/ArchCommands.py b/src/Mod/Arch/ArchCommands.py index b520b7a65ea5..2be5964536ba 100644 --- a/src/Mod/Arch/ArchCommands.py +++ b/src/Mod/Arch/ArchCommands.py @@ -105,8 +105,7 @@ def addComponents(objectsList,host): a = host.Objects for o in objectsList: if not o in a: - if hasattr(o,"Shape"): - a.append(o) + a.append(o) host.Objects = a elif host.isDerivedFrom("App::DocumentObjectGroup"): c = host.Group